This sounds to me like a fairly niche use case. Also, adding watches across namespaces like you suggest would complicate things a lot.

If there is more interest in this functionality, we might revisit this, but for now the approach you have taken, defining a volume without mounting it is a reasonable workaround.
I might add that to the documentation as a supported way of capturing such "rogue" ConfigMaps or Secrets.

If anybody want to implement it this should be quite straightforward to do. Just add the query here: https://github.com/wave-k8s/wave/blob/master/pkg/core/children.go#L53 in getCurrentChildren. That should add owner references etc and trigger all the magic. Not sure if cross namespace watches would actually be an issue with owner refs.

Workaround for now would be to add those secrets/configmaps as (unused) environment variables.
